Johannes Gutenberg University Mainz (JGU) funds a large range of internal research projects and initiatives. Overall, a total of approximately € 2.2 million is provided for successful proposals. The central aims of basic funding taken from university budgetary resources are to:

  • strengthen key profile areas and identify new future-oriented research fields at JGU
  • increase third-party funding
  • enhance the appeal of the university for young academic researchers
  • increase the percentage of female academic staff
  • improve international networking and the visibility of JGU

Backdated applications are not accepted. Please submit all applications in advance. This approach also explicitely applies for conferences in December.

For applications involving a specific faculty, e.g., when teaching duties have to be assumed by a third party, an agreement with the respective deanship is a prerequisite for the application. Failure to do so results in delayed processing of the application or exclusion from the application process. In order to prevent double funding, applications in the scientific field of a Top-Level or High-potential Research Areas of JGU must include a statement regarding possible co-financing by the respective research center/ unit. Please mark the respective field on the application form. A failure of co-financing does not diminish your chances of receiving funding for a project in "Stufe I".

  1. Business entertainment expenses are not billable with "Stufe I" funds.
  2. Habilitation projects and publication fees cannot be funded.
  3. Once funding is approved, applicants are required to start their project promptly. A delay of over 6 months without proper justification will result in clawback of any unspent funds.
